Build’n’Share Challenge #65 - The Hawthorne Project Part 3The Hawthorne Project Part 3Well, this is surely easier than the last time I received an email from The Hawthorne Project. You cast your mind back to when Rose had left and you hadn’t met the man who had recommended his sister as the next recipient of the foundation and gone on to take over from the irreplaceable Rose.
Hello there my dear,
I hope that this email finds you well. I just wanted to thank you again for your help with the Disaster Plan that we managed to action for those poor unfortunate souls in Oasis Springs. I have enclosed the application form for the next recipient. The poor little thing is really deserving of our help.
With kindest regards, Ms Hawthorne
“Well, I wasn’t expecting a personal email from the lady herself.” You think to yourself as you open up the attached file. You find yourself looking at a photo of a young man, with his belongings on a street corner, it looks like a tourist snap that was taken at just the right spot to capture the moment completely. He looks so bereft and dejected, that you wonder how on earth he had the wherewithal to contact The Hawthorne Project.
You continue to scan the documents.
“Hi, I am writing to you, because I met this young man last week. He is a former soldier who has recently been made homeless. I noticed the regiment badge on his backpack as we were waiting for a bus and being a military man myself we got chatting. It turns out he suffers with PTSD, his wife left him and took the house and his children, he has a son and a daughter, who are both in elementary school. He has been living rough for a couple of months, he likes to ride the buses and people watch. I believe that he has been dealt a tough hand in life and that it’s up to those more fortunate to help out if and when they can. I saw the leaflet for The Hawthorne Project flier and immediately thought of Dave, so that’s why I am applying. Thank you for taking the time to read my application.”You find that there is a lump in your throat as you finish reading the form. Dave is certainly in need of some help. You head out into the lobby to grab a tissue from Karl’s desk.
“I’m guessing you read the latest Hawthorne application?” You ask him.
“I did, and all I can say is I think Ms Hawthorne should be up for a Sainthood.” is his reply.
“I think you might be right.” But you can’t help thinking of all the other unfortunates who must be in similar or even worse conditions than Dave Potter and you have to believe that the world is going to change for the better one day.
Heading back into your office, you sit at your desk and notice a post script to Ms Hawthorne’s email.
As Mr Potter has children, I would think that it would be relevant to allow him the funding as per a Sim with children living with them full time. My hope is that Mr Potter be able to rehabilitated back into a functioning member of society with access to his two children. Therefore, the budget for this project should be $40,000 as per the guidelines for a home for three Sims.
The Brief:A 3 bedroom home, you have free reign on how the house is built, landscaped, laid out etc.
Must include: a computer, a vegetable garden, a chess table, an easel, at least one musical instrument, at least one piece of fitness equipment (must be an item that improves the fitness skill) and a bookcase.
The budget must not exceed 40,000.
Sim Challenge:Create Dave Potter, he is an active but gloomy. His final trait and aspiration are of course up to you. You should show Dave interacting with his new environment.
Room Challenge:Create a gym for Dave, your budget for this room is 7,500. It should be no larger than 20 squares in total, this does not need to be in a square.
